Using the effects

The ESX-1 contains three separate effect processors. For each pattern, you can use up to any three of the sixteen effect types. The sound of each part can be sent to any one of the effect processors. You can also change the way in which the three effects are connected to each other, and in this way apply more than one effect to a part.

To apply an effect

1.Either begin playback, or if you are editing a keyboard part, turn the KEYBOARD key on (lit) so that you can play the sound.

2.Press a drum or keyboard part key to select the part to which you want to apply an effect.

3.In the edit section / part common area, press the FX SELECT key to select the effect processor that you want to use. Press the FX SEND key (lit) to send the sound of that part to the selected effect proces- sor.

4.In the edit section, press the effect FX CHAIN key to select how the effects will be connected.

The function of the knobs will differ depending on the effect type (p.53 “Effect parameters”).

If you have difficulty editing because a motion sequence is affecting a knob, turn off the motion sequence while you edit (p.68 “Motion sequence”).

You can turn effects on/off individually for each part. However if two or more parts are being sent to the same effect, you cannot change the effect type or effect parameter values individually for each part.

To edit an effect

1.In the edit section, press the effect EDIT SELECT key to select which effect processor you want to edit.

2.In the edit section, use the effect type selector to select the desired effect type.

3.Use the effect knobs and keys to edit the effect. The original value icon will light to indicate that knob positions and key settings are the same as in the unedited effect.

If you want to save the pattern with the effect edits you made here, press the WRITE/RENAME key (p.74 “Saving a pattern”).
